How Our Deodorization Service Actually Works
With Deodorization Services, our team follows a strict process to ensure we get the job done right. We’ll start by assessing the situation, taking moisture readings to find out the extent of the issue. From there, we’ll create a customized drying protocol to get your home dry and safe.
Step 1: Moisture Assessment
We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ture. This helps us identify areas that need attention and creates a plan to dry your home.
Step 2: Containment
We’ll set up containment barriers to prevent further damage. This includes sealing off affected areas to prevent spreading the issue.
Step 3: Drying
We use advanced drying equipment to speed up the process. This includes indust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to get your home dry and safe.
Step 4: Deodorization
We’ll use specialized equipment to remove unpleasant odors. This includes ozone generators and air scrubbers to leave your home smelling fresh and clean.
Step 5: Final Inspection
We’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ure the job is done right. This includes checking for hidden moisture and making any necessary adjustments.

Deodorization Services Cost In Garden Grove, CA
The cost of Deodorization Services can vary based on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Garden Grove, CA.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will work with you to create a customized plan and provide a free estimate for your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ture Assessment | $200 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ue. |
| Containment | $500 – $1,500 | The size of the affected area and the number of containment barriers needed. |
| Drying | $1,000 – $3,000 | The size of the affected area, the type of equipment used, and the length of the drying process. |
| Deodorization | $500 – $1,500 | The type of equipment used and the length of the deodorization process. |
| Final Inspection | $200 – $500 | The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ue. |
